5. Authentication Methods

5.1 Email/Password Authentication Password requirements are enforced by Firebase. Email verification is required. Password reset is available via email recovery. The local password is synchronized with your Firebase password for offline access.

5.2 OAuth Authentication (Google/Microsoft) Email verification is automatic (trusted by the provider). You can link multiple OAuth providers to one account (matching email address only). You can unlink providers at any time.

5.3 Offline Authentication Grace period: up to 30 days from last online authentication. Available for email/password accounts only — OAuth accounts (Google/Microsoft) require an active internet connection to authenticate. Password is verified locally using bcrypt. You must reconnect online after the grace period expires.
